Summary:
Rossini's rarely heard comedy receives a brilliant performance in Bartlett Sher's Met premiere production, with a trio of today's greatest bel canto stars in the leading roles: Juan Diego Flórez is Count Ory, a handsome rogue who finds women--all women--irresistible. Diana Damrau sings the virtuous Countess Adèle, and Joyce DiDonato is Isolier, the count's page, who is also in love with the countess. Jokes, misunderstandings, and gender-bending disguises--including knights dressed as nuns-- abound in this hilarious tale of deception and seduction. Maurizio Benini conducts.
